When troubleshooting the non-functioning AC in your 2005 Cadillac Escalade EXT, start with the basics to efficiently identify the issue. Begin by checking the AC controls to ensure they are set correctly; sometimes, a simple adjustment can resolve the problem. Next, inspect the AC compressor to see if it engages when the system is activated, as a non-engaging compressor may indicate an electrical issue or a malfunctioning unit. It's also crucial to assess the refrigerant levels, as low refrigerant can lead to inadequate cooling; using a pressure gauge can help you determine if a refill is necessary. Additionally, look for any signs of leaks around the AC components, as these can significantly impact performance. Don’t forget to check the fuses and relays associated with the AC system, as blown fuses can prevent the system from operating. Finally, test the various components of the AC system, including the blower motor and condenser fan, to ensure they are functioning properly. By following this structured approach, you can effectively diagnose and address the issues with your vehicle's AC system.
When troubleshooting the air conditioning system in a 2005 Cadillac Escalade EXT, it's essential to understand the common problems that may lead to its failure. One prevalent issue is a refrigerant leak, which can significantly impair the system's ability to cool effectively. Additionally, electrical climate control problems, such as a malfunctioning compressor or incorrect refrigerant levels, can result in inadequate cooling or hot air blowing from the vents. It's also crucial to consider the condition of various components; dirty parts like the cabin air filter, condenser, or evaporator can obstruct airflow and reduce efficiency. Furthermore, issues with the air conditioning relay, including wiring short circuits, can disrupt the system's operation entirely. To accurately diagnose the problem, start by listening for the blower motor and checking for any unusual noises, as well as observing for signs like insufficient cooling or strange odors, which can provide valuable clues to the underlying issue.
